I went from a mineral white 2019 X5 to a black sapphire 2023 X5, only because that was the only one I could find. I do the cleaning myself and it is a whole different world keeping this one clean compared to the old one. I’ve had to learn about various waterless washes and other methods to keep this one looking decent between washes. It looks great for the first hour or so after I clean it. I won’t get another black one.

I've got carbon black now, but owned a M3 in it before. And also had a x5 in Sapphire black as well which i kept for over 11 years. As far as keeping clean there really isn't much difference. I live in the PNW and it does rain a fair bit here. Carbon black is totally fine to keep clean, but also so is sapphire black.

I've said this before, but i think BMW paint has improved greatly over the years. My 2004 Carbon black M3 paint was horrible. The x5 is really good.
